A Call for Clarity
The Ethereum Foundation has launched a push for clearer signing in the crypto space, aiming to address the issue of blind approval. In a bid to increase transparency and trust, the foundation is advocating for a more robust signing process that leaves no room for misinterpretation.

The problem of blind approval has been a long-standing issue in the crypto world, where users often blindly approve transactions without fully understanding the implications. This has led to a series of unfortunate events, including scams and financial losses.
